This week's episode - Karen Florini and John Lazzeroni

Karen Florini, a longtime member of the Choral Arts Society of Washington since 1987, shared her extensive experience with the choir, including her role as choir president and board member. She recounted her early choral singing beginnings at age nine and highlighted the spiritual and communal aspects of being part of a choir. Karen fondly remembered a memorable tour to Russia in 1993, where the choir performed and was spontaneously joined by the audience in a Russian song. She emphasized the importance of seizing touring opportunities and looked forward to resuming them post-pandemic. Karen also reflected on the deep friendships and community formed through the choir.
